Earn a Certified Pool Lifeguard: Course Breakdown and Preparation
Protecting swimmers and ensuring safety around pools is vital. If you're passionate about water safety and helping others, becoming a certified pool lifeguard could be the perfect career for you. Lifeguarding courses equip individuals with essential skills and knowledge to handle emergencies effectively.
Here's a breakdown of what you can expect in a typical pool lifeguard course and how to prepare yourself for success:
* **Physical Fitness:** Lifeguards must be physically capable to perform rescues and maintain stamina throughout their shifts. Before the course, work on your cardiovascular and strength training.
* **Swimming Skills:** Proficiency in swimming is crucial. Courses usually require your ability to swim a certain distance, tread water, and rescue simulated victims. Practice these skills regularly to build confidence.
* **First Aid and CPR:** Lifeguard courses incorporate comprehensive first aid and CPR training. Study basic first aid principles and practice performing CPR on manikins.
* **Water Rescue Techniques:** You'll learn various water rescue techniques, including swimming rescues, entering the water safely, extricating victims. Practice these techniques under supervision to gain practical experience.
